Priya’s journey with Kode With Klossy began in 2016, the summer after her junior year of high school, when she attended one of the earliest KWK camps in New York. It was her first introduction to coding, and it completely changed the trajectory of her life. What stood out most wasn’t just learning code for the first time—it was the uniquely uplifting and encouraging learning environment. Surrounded by supportive peers and instructors, Priya felt empowered to take on difficult challenges and to reimagine what a learning space could feel like. She returned the following summer for a second camp in Chicago and later became an instructor assistant, eager to help cultivate the same kind of environment that had such a powerful impact on her. Today, Priya is a high school computer science teacher in Washington Heights, where she brings that same spirit of curiosity, encouragement, and community into her own classroom. Though her academic path began in international relations, it was her consistent love of working with students—through tutoring, mentoring, and summer camps—that ultimately led her to education. Inspired by the teachers she met through KWK, she joined Teach for America and found joy in creating learning spaces where students feel safe, seen, and challenged. Now, she’s building a brand-new computer science program at her school from the ground up, leaning heavily on her KWK experience for both curriculum ideas and classroom culture, from rubber duck debugging to creative coding prompts. Priya is especially passionate about helping students find personal meaning in code. Her classes include open-ended projects—like DJ booths and robot pathing exercises—that allow students to integrate their interests, from anime to music, into the technical work. She encourages them to approach coding as a new language and as a different way of thinking that expands their problem-solving skills, even if they don’t plan to pursue it after high school. To her, the most powerful intersection of tech is with education—not just because it prepares students for the future, but because it teaches them how the tools they use every day actually work. Through her teaching, Priya continues to pass on the transformative energy of Kode With Klossy, shaping a new generation of confident, creative coders.
